Transaction 94a8185e804ede79de4549a8fd37a660f2cb960f6267462a274d36138d4e7031

1 Input
2 Outputs
  • 94a8185e804ede79de4549a8fd37a660f2cb960f6267462a274d36138d4e7031:0
  • value  144000
    address  3GtPT95yEUhcmFAAgk6US6pccAJtmheTr5
  • 94a8185e804ede79de4549a8fd37a660f2cb960f6267462a274d36138d4e7031:1
  • value  5934345
    address  13FsVAwkWpyUA7TKpZUJj8m8GDUPV8wwDH